Amarillo, TX – A powerful cold front is set to sweep through Texas early next week, bringing multiple days of freezing temperatures and dangerous wind chills.

According to the National Weather Service in Amarillo, the front will arrive late Monday into Tuesday, pushing through the Panhandle and surrounding areas. Temperatures are expected to remain below freezing for several days, with morning wind chills dropping below 0°F in some locations.

Forecasters warn that while the arrival of cold air is certain, the exact low temperatures and wind chill values remain uncertain. Current models suggest a 70% chance of subzero wind chills during the coldest mornings.

Residents are advised to prepare for bitterly cold conditions by dressing in layers, protecting pets and plants, and ensuring homes and vehicles are winter-ready. Travel disruptions due to icy roads and extreme cold are possible, and officials urge Texans to stay updated on forecast changes.

This latest Arctic blast follows a season of fluctuating temperatures, reminding Texans that winter is not over yet. The NWS will continue to provide updates as the forecast becomes clearer.
